Give examples of how the process of urbanisation has happened at different speeds and times

Answer:

Urbanization is the increase in the number of people living in the urban areas. More than half of the worlds population live in the urban areas. Urbanization occurs mainly through 2 ways-Rural - urban migration and increase in the number of people living in a particular area. Such that small towns start getting bigger and bigger.

Explanation:

However, some urbanization happen at different speed and time. Urbanization of Eastern Asia is happening at a faster speed over a small times compared to developed economies within the same period. Urbanization of of Eastern Asia in the last 20 years is seem to be the fastest urbanization growing from 18%  to 60% between 1950 to 2015.

While similar growth in population in advanced economies happened within 80 years and above.

The dearth of infrastructures in the rural areas are forcing the exponetial increase of population in the urban areas, especially in the developing economies.
